A masterbatch compound is a concentrated mixture of pigments, additives, or functional agents encapsulated within a carrier resin, designed to be introduced into base polymers during manufacturing to achieve precise material modification. Unlike direct pigment addition, masterbatch compounds deliver superior dispersion uniformity, process stability, and cost efficiency โ making them the preferred choice for high-speed spinning lines, nonwoven production, and precision polymer processing worldwide.

The global masterbatch market is undergoing rapid transformation driven by demand for functional materials, sustainability mandates, and advanced manufacturing requirements.
The global masterbatch market was valued at approximately USD 14.5 billion in 2023 and is projected to exceed USD 22 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of over 5.8%. Asia-Pacific, led by China, accounts for the largest production and consumption share, driven by booming nonwoven, packaging, and textile sectors. China's masterbatch output alone exceeds 2 million tons annually, with functional masterbatches representing the fastest-growing segment.
Key demand drivers include the rapid expansion of hygiene nonwoven fabric production for medical and personal care applications, growing automotive lightweighting programs requiring specialty polymer compounds, the e-commerce packaging boom demanding high-performance color and barrier masterbatches, and infrastructure projects requiring UV-stabilized and flame-retardant polymer systems. These sectors collectively represent over 65% of total masterbatch consumption globally.
The industry is transitioning from conventional pigment-based masterbatches to intelligent functional compounds incorporating nano-materials, phase-change materials, and bio-active agents. Reactive masterbatch technology, which enables in-situ chemical modification during processing, is emerging as a key innovation frontier. Companies investing in precision compounding equipment and computational formulation tools are gaining significant competitive advantages in this space.
Environmental regulations and brand owner commitments to sustainability are reshaping masterbatch formulation strategies. Bio-based carrier resins, recyclable-compatible additive packages, and reduced-heavy-metal pigment systems are becoming industry standards. The shift toward post-consumer recycled (PCR) polymer processing is creating new demand for masterbatch compounds specifically engineered to restore color consistency and performance in recycled material streams.
Next-generation masterbatch compounds are converging with digital manufacturing, nanotechnology, and smart material science to redefine what's possible in polymer modification.
Machine learning algorithms are being applied to predict optimal masterbatch formulations based on target material properties, processing conditions, and regulatory constraints โ dramatically reducing development cycles from months to days.
Incorporation of nano-silver, nano-zinc oxide, graphene, and carbon nanotubes into masterbatch matrices is enabling unprecedented levels of antimicrobial, conductive, and barrier performance in final polymer products.
Phase-change material (PCM) masterbatches embedded in fibers and films are enabling smart temperature-regulating textiles and packaging systems, opening entirely new application categories in sportswear, medical, and cold-chain logistics.
From medical hygiene to smart textiles and industrial engineering โ masterbatch compounds are enabling performance breakthroughs across every major industry.
Antimicrobial masterbatches incorporating silver-ion and zinc-based agents are critical for surgical drapes, wound dressings, and disposable hygiene products. Softening and hydrophilic functional compounds enable skin-friendly nonwoven fabrics meeting ISO 10993 biocompatibility standards.
UV-stabilizer masterbatches protect interior and exterior polymer components from photodegradation. Flame-retardant and heat-resistant compounds enable under-hood applications. Color masterbatches with OEM-grade consistency deliver precise color matching for automotive interior trim systems.
Color masterbatches for PP, PET, and nylon spinning lines must withstand shear forces exceeding 10,000 sโปยน while maintaining particle size below 1 micron. Cooling, anti-static, and moisture-management functional masterbatches are transforming performance sportswear and technical textile applications.
PE and PP cast film masterbatches incorporating slip agents, anti-block compounds, and optical brighteners are essential for food-grade flexible packaging. Anti-fog and barrier-enhancing functional masterbatches extend shelf life and reduce food waste in fresh produce packaging applications.
UV-absorber and light-diffusion masterbatches for agricultural greenhouse films improve crop yields by optimizing light spectrum distribution. Biodegradable masterbatch compounds compatible with PLA and PBAT matrices are enabling compostable packaging and mulch film solutions for sustainable agriculture.
Carbon black and graphene-based conductive masterbatches are essential for ESD (electrostatic discharge) protection in electronic component packaging and housings. Thermally conductive polymer compounds are enabling next-generation heat management solutions in LED lighting and power electronics applications.
